【问题标题】:Html to Pdf with iTextSharp creating pdf, but downloads as html+pdf使用 iTextSharp 创建 pdf 的 Html 到 Pdf,但下载为 html+pdf
【发布时间】:2011-08-29 23:13:32
【问题描述】:

我可以使用来自ITextSharp HTML to PDF? 的 Kyle 的代码使用 iTextSharp 将 html 文件转换为 pdf 文件正确保存,我可以毫无问题地从 Windows 资源管理器中打开它们。

但是当我尝试下载一个非常基本的新 pdf 文件时

Response.AppendHeader("content-disposition", "attachment; filename=" + fname);
Response.ContentType = type;
Response.WriteFile(fname);
Response.End();

下载的文件无法在 Adob​​e 中打开。我在文本编辑器中打开它,发现实际上是完整的 html 代码 + pdf 代码。

为什么文件里面有 html(而且只有下载的版本!),我该如何摆脱它?

【问题讨论】:

    标签: html pdf itextsharp


    【解决方案1】:

    我猜你只需要先做一个 Response.Clear() 来摆脱掉管道的其余部分。

    【讨论】:

      猜你喜欢
      • 2011-02-18
      • 1970-01-01
      • 1970-01-01
      • 2011-06-29
      • 2017-09-30
      • 2013-07-11
      • 1970-01-01
      • 2022-03-07
      • 2013-08-25
      相关资源
      最近更新 更多